KATHMANDU:-The government has decided to accept the grant assistance of over 24 million USD to be provided by the Green Climate Fund through the United Nations Development Programme (UNDP).
The meeting of the Council of Ministers held at the Prime Minister’s official residence, Baluwatar, on Sunday approved the assistance amounting to USD 24,267,427 (24 million, 267 thousand and four hundred twenty-seven US dollars).
The grant will be mobilised to implement a project aimed at protecting livelihoods and properties by reducing risks from glacial lake outburst floods (GLOFs) and other flood-related hazards in Nepal’s glacial river basin areas.
